Inflection of דְּפִיקָה https://www.pealim.com

Noun – ktila pattern, feminine

Root: ד - פ - ק

This root does not have any special conjugation properties.

Meaning

knock; dent, notch (from a hit); failure, bad luck, misfortune (slang); sexual intercourse (slang)

Forms without pronominal affixes

SingularPlural
Absolute state
דְּפִיקָה
dfika
knock
דְּפִיקוֹת
dfikot
knocks
Construct state
דְּפִיקַת־
dfikat-
knock of ...
דְּפִיקוֹת־
dfikot-
knocks of ...
